Output 86ad907516f4f0390854ee0df14b0ad9a485a5c3611f741950ddb4be9271dfe5:11

value
426071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52c79329997b5067eb1473768e64a7f16d348da OP_EQUAL
address
3JCyWLGaX7puccmj21Z73cfHpKM2WCQK2T
transaction
86ad907516f4f0390854ee0df14b0ad9a485a5c3611f741950ddb4be9271dfe5
spent
true